App Development for Small Business

What is App Development?

Apps are becoming increasingly popular as a way for small businesses to reach and engage with their customers. App development can be a complex and costly process, but there are many affordable and easy-to-use app development platforms available that make it possible for even the smallest businesses to develop and deploy their own custom apps.

When developing an app, it is important to consider the following:

What problem does your app solve?

Who is your target market?

What features will your app have?

How will you monetize your app?

Developing an app can be a great way to reach new customers and grow your business. However, it is important to consider all of the above factors before beginning the development process even though you will be directed to staff from a reliable app development company.

Benefits of Developing an App for Small Businesses

An app can help small businesses in a number of ways. By having an app, businesses can have a direct connection to their customers through push notifications. This allows businesses to send timely updates and reminders straight to their customer’s phones. Additionally, apps can help businesses save money on marketing and advertising costs by providing a new and innovative way to reach their target market. Apps can also increase customer loyalty and retention by offering exclusive deals and rewards to app users. Overall, an app can be a valuable tool for small businesses looking to connect with their customers and grow their business.

Different Types of Apps for Small Businesses

There are a variety of apps that can be beneficial for small businesses. Some apps can help with marketing, while others can help with organization and productivity. 

One type of app that can be helpful for small businesses is a customer relationship management (CRM) app. This type of app can help businesses keep track of their customers and manage customer data. There are many different CRM apps available, so it is important to find one that fits the needs of the specific business. 

Another type of app that can be helpful for small businesses is an accounting or bookkeeping app. This type of app can help businesses keep track of their finances and budgets more effectively. There are many different accounting and bookkeeping apps available, so it is important to find one that fits the needs of the specific business. 

A third type of app that can be helpful for small businesses is a project management app. This type of app can help businesses manage their projects and tasks more effectively. There are many different project management apps available, so it is important to find one that fits the needs of the specific business. 

There are many other types of apps that can be beneficial for small businesses, such as apps for marketing, human resources, and even social media management. It is important to research the different options and find the best fit for the specific needs of the business.

How to Create an App for Your Small Business

Assuming you have a small business and want to develop an app for it, there are a few things you need to do. First, determine what type of app you need and what purpose it will serve. Will it be a customer service tool? A way for customers to purchase your products? Something else entirely? 

Once you know what your app needs to do, you need to figure out how you want it to look. Do some research and look at other apps in your industry to get an idea of what is popular and modern. Keep in mind that your app should be easy to use and visually appealing so that people will want to download and use it. 

Now it’s time to start putting your app together. You will need to hire a developer or company who can create the app for you. If you don’t have the budget for this, there are some DIY options available, but they may not be as high quality as something made by a professional. 

Once your app is complete, test it thoroughly on all devices to make sure there are no glitches or bugs. Then launch it and promote it however you can so that people know it exists!

Common Challenges and Solutions When Developing an App

There are many common challenges that small businesses face when developing an app. Fortunately, there are also many solutions to these challenges.

One common challenge is finding the right development team. It can be difficult to find a team that is both affordable and has the necessary skills to develop a quality app. There are a few ways to solve this problem. One is to use a development platform like Appy Pie or BiznessApps, which allows you to create an app without having to hire a separate development team. Another solution is to use a freelancer marketplace like Upwork or Fiverr, which can help you find individual developers or small teams who are willing to work for less money than a larger development studio would charge.

Another common challenge is making sure your app idea is feasible and will actually be useful to your target audience. This can be solved by doing market research and talking to potential users about what they would want from an app before starting the development process. It’s also important to make sure your app provides value that other apps in your category don’t already offer.

Finally, one of the biggest challenges faced by small businesses when developing an app is getting it noticed in crowded app store marketplaces. There are a number of ways to overcome this challenge, such as using App Store Optimization (ASO) techniques to make your app more visible in search results, creating compelling marketing materials (including videos and screenshots), and offering incentives (such).

Tips for a Successful App Launch

  1. Plan your app launch well in advance and set a clear goal for what you want to achieve.
  2. Create a comprehensive marketing plan that includes targeting your audience, building anticipation, and generating buzz.
  3. Make sure your app is ready for launch by thoroughly testing it and ensuring that all bugs are ironed out.
  4. On the day of launch, make sure you have a strong social media presence and promote your app heavily to drive downloads.
  5. Post-launch, continue to monitor your app’s performance and user feedback to ensure that it is meeting your goals.

Alternatives to Mobile Apps for Small Businesses

Mobile apps are not the only way to develop a presence for your small business. If you have a limited budget or are not ready to commit to a full-fledged app, there are several alternatives that can still help you reach your target audience. 

One option is to create a mobile-friendly website. This will allow users to access your content from their mobile devices without having to download an app. You can still include many of the same features as you would in an app, such as appointment scheduling, location mapping, and push notifications.

Another option is to develop a Progressive Web App (PWA). PWAs are similar to mobile apps in that they offer an app-like experience and can be added to a user’s home screen. However, they do not need to be downloaded from an app store and can be accessed directly from your website.

If you want to reach users on popular messaging platforms like WhatsApp or Facebook Messenger, you can develop a chatbot. Chatbots can simulate conversations and provide information or perform tasks on behalf of your business. For example, you could use a chatbot to handle customer service inquiries or take appointments. 

Finally, you could also consider developing voice applications for smart speakers like Amazon Echo or Google Home. These hands-free applications allow users to interact with your business using voice commands. Voice apps can be used for a variety of tasks, such as playing music, ordering products, or getting directions.


Developing an app for your small business can be a great way to reach more customers and increase sales. With the right strategy, understanding of the current market trends, and development resources, you can create an app that will help make your business stand out from the competition. Hopefully, this article has given you some insight into how to go about developing an app for your small business and how it can benefit you in the long run.